Ripples of dark muslin
Surround a tiny being Legs, mouth, hair All enveloped in mystery The only thing visible Are her piercing eyes Pleading for mercy She is forced to live like this Not by her parents But by law Although it is a burden She does not vocally object For the veil of muslin Is a veil to silence Interpretation:a lot of you may not get this, but it is inspired by a young girl I write back and forth with from Saudi Arabia (she came here to help her dad, but had to go back) This was written awhile ago, when women were forced to fully cloth themselves and such. |
